隨著電子技術的發(fā)展,當前數字系統的設計正朝著速度快、容量大、體積小、重量輕的方向發(fā)展.FPGA以其功能強大,開發(fā)過程投資少、周期短,可反復修改,保密性能好,開發(fā)工具智能化等特點成為當今硬件設計的首選方式之一.由于Intel公司的MCS-51系列單片機被公認為8位機的工業(yè)標準,因此,使用FPGA模擬實現8051單片機及其外設的功能便成為大規(guī)模復雜數字系統設計中的重要課題.該文首先介紹了FPGA及Xilinx公司關于硬件設計開發(fā)的工具ISE系統,繼而用VHDL語言編寫了8051單片機功能實現的源代碼,然后為其設計了與部分外設連接的接口模塊,包括8255并行接口、SCI串行接口和KBC鍵盤接口模塊.并將它們封裝到一塊FPGA之中,最終實現了8051單片機的大部分功能.
標簽:
FPGA
8051
模擬
單片機
上傳時間:
2013-07-28
上傳用戶:erkuizhang
本文主要介紹了基于FPGA的無線信道盲均衡器的設計與實現,在算法上選擇了比較成熟的DDLMS和CMA相結合的算法,結構上采用四路正交FIR濾波器模型.在設計的過程中我們采取了用MATLAB進行算法仿真,VerilogHDL語言進行FPGA設計的策略.在硬件描述語言的設計流程中,信道盲均衡器運用了Top-Down的模塊化設計方法,大大縮短了設計周期,提高了系統的穩(wěn)定性和可擴展性.測試結果表明均衡器所有的性能指標均達到預定目標,且工作性能良好,均衡效果較為理想,能夠滿足指標要求.本課題所設計和實現的信道盲均衡器,為FPGA芯片設計技術做了有益的探索性嘗試,對今后無線通信系統中的單芯片可編程系統(SOPC)的設計運用有著積極的借鑒意義.
標簽:
FPGA
無線信道
仿真
均衡器
上傳時間:
2013-05-28
上傳用戶:huyiming139
現場可編程邏輯門陣列(FPGA)具有開發(fā)周期短、成本小、風險低和現場可靈活配置等優(yōu)點,可以在更短的時間實現更復雜的功能,使得基于FPGA的開發(fā)平臺的研究成為工業(yè)界和學術界日益關注的問題.基于FPGA的高集成度、高可靠性,可將整個設計系統下載于同一芯片中,實現片上系統,從而大大縮小其體積,因此以FPGA為代表的可編程邏輯器件應用日益廣泛.在國外,FPGA技術發(fā)展與應用已達到相當高的程度;而在國內,FPGA技術發(fā)展仍處在起步階段,與國外相比還存在較大的差距.本文提出了一種FPGA通用接口開發(fā)平臺的設計思路,研制了一種FPGA快速實驗開發(fā)裝置,對研制過程中遇到的軟、硬件問題加以歸納總結,提高了系統運行效率.分別研究了基于FPGA器件Altera公司的FLEX6000的字符型LCD、PC機ISA總線,基于FLEX10K的圖像點陣型LCD、PC機PCI總線接口中.最后通過一個通用實驗裝置系統的設計和實現,綜合上述應用,介紹了FPGA實驗系統的軟件開發(fā)環(huán)境,實現了基于FGPA的交通信號燈邏輯控制和電子鐘,研究了FPGA技術在通用接口控制器設計中的應用.
標簽:
FPGA
現場可編程
應用研究
邏輯門
上傳時間:
2013-04-24
上傳用戶:龍飛艇